Licensing and Regulation: The First Line of Defense
Imagine walking into a casino where the dealer might be a con artist or the roulette wheel rigged. Sounds like a nightmare, right? That’s why licensing is the backbone of trust in the online casino world. The U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) is the watchdog ensuring operators play by the rules, protecting players from shady practices.
Any reputable UK online casino must hold a valid UKGC license. This isn’t just a bureaucratic hoop to jump through; it’s a seal of legitimacy. Without it, you’re basically gambling in the Wild West, where the house might not be the only one cheating.
How to Spot a Legitimate Casino
- Check for a UKGC license number displayed prominently on the site.
- Look for clear terms and conditions, especially regarding withdrawals and bonuses.
- Read player reviews and forums to gauge real user experiences.
- Verify the presence of responsible gambling tools like deposit limits and self-exclusion options.

Bonuses and Promotions: A Double-Edged Sword
Bonuses are the siren call of online casinos, luring players into signing up with promises of free spins and matched deposits. However, the devil often hides in the wagering requirements and fine print. What looks like a generous offer can quickly turn into a frustrating maze of conditions that make cashing out a Herculean task.
Players should approach bonuses with a healthy dose of skepticism. Instead of chasing every shiny deal, focus on offers with transparent terms and realistic playthrough requirements. Sometimes, a modest bonus with fair conditions beats a flashy one that’s practically impossible to clear.
Common Bonus Terms to Watch Out For
- Wagering Requirements: The number of times you must bet the bonus amount before withdrawal.
- Game Restrictions: Some bonuses only apply to certain games, often excluding high RTP slots.
- Maximum Bet Limits: Caps on how much you can wager while the bonus is active.
- Expiry Dates: Bonuses that vanish if not used within a short timeframe.
Payment Methods and Withdrawal Speeds: The Real Test
Nothing kills the buzz faster than waiting days for your winnings to hit your bank account. UK players have grown accustomed to instant or near-instant transactions, and any delay feels like a slap in the face. A reliable casino offers a variety of payment options, including debit cards, e-wallets, and bank transfers, with clear timelines for withdrawals.
It’s worth noting that some casinos drag their feet on payouts, either due to lax customer service or intentionally to keep funds longer. Always check withdrawal policies and user feedback before committing your cash.
Typical Payment Options and Their Features
| Method | Deposit Speed | Withdrawal Speed | Fees |
|---|---|---|---|
| Debit/Credit Cards | Instant | 1-3 business days | Usually none |
| E-wallets (PayPal, Skrill, Neteller) | Instant | Within 24 hours | Usually none |
| Bank Transfer | 1-3 business days | 3-5 business days | Possible fees |
| Prepaid Cards (Paysafecard) | Instant | Not available for withdrawals | None |
